Rohnert Park Department of Public Safety, Rohnert Park, CA — Fire Marshal

September 2016 - November 2022

Directed the operations of the Fire Prevention division. Performed plan reviews, completed designated and mandated annual fire inspections, implemented and performed weed abatement/fuels management inspections, enforced state Fire Code with local amendments, wrote ordinances, policies and information bulletins. Adopted new codes each cycle and worked positively and cooperatively with builders, designers and the general public. Investigated fires for cause and origin. Performed Community Risk and ISO Assessments and other administrative tasks as needed. I was the program manager for State Community Care Licensing inspections and program administration.
